Google Shopping Product API

Scrape Google Shopping Product data with one API call. Returns the full detail for a single Google Shopping product: title, description, rating, image gallery, feature bullets, specifications (grouped name/value), and product variations. Pass any one of the opaque identifiers (product_id, gid, or data_docid) returned by /v1/google_shopping/product-search — all three are recommended for accuracy.

Last updated August 2026Maintained by the SocialCrawl team

Returns one Google Shopping product's full record: title, description, rating, image gallery, feature bullets, grouped specifications, and product variations.

Use it when you have a product id from product-search and want the listing detail rather than prices or reviews.

Parameters

ParameterRequiredDescription
product_idNoGoogle Shopping product_id (from product-search).
gidNoGoogle Shopping gid (from product-search).
data_docidNoGoogle Shopping data_docid (from product-search).
countryNoCountry as an ISO code ('US', 'GB') or full name ('United States'). Defaults to United States.
languageNoLanguage code. Defaults to en.

How do I get full detail from the Google Shopping product API?
Send a GET request to /v1/google_shopping/product with one of the ids from product search (product_id, gid, or data_docid). The response is a single canonical Product with description, images, features, specifications, and variations.
Which id should I pass to the product endpoint?
Any one of product_id, gid, or data_docid works, but passing all three (taken from a product-search result) gives the most accurate match. They are returned on every search result as product.id and product.ext.
What detail fields does the product endpoint return?
Beyond the core product fields, the detail response adds a feature-bullet list, a specifications array (grouped name and value pairs), and a variations array (other colors, sizes, or models with their own ids and URLs).
How much does the product detail endpoint cost?
The product endpoint costs 1 credit per call on the standard tier. New accounts get 100 free credits with no card, and a product id that returns nothing is refunded automatically.
Can I get product specifications and variations?
Yes. The specifications array returns grouped attribute name and value pairs (such as color, battery life, or weight), and the variations array lists alternate versions of the product, each with its own id and URL.
